                              Originally posted by PaCkFan_n_MD View Post
                              Kuhn’s contract worth $7.5 million
                              750,000 signing bonus.
                              1.25 million immediate roster bonus.

                              2011 salary: 800,000
                              2012 salary: 1,600,000
                              2013 salary: 1,800,000

                              The remainder is various bonuses and incentives.
